Lead Field Project Engineer – Fenton, MO (Hybrid office option)

Company Overview

Nooter/Eriksen Inc. is an employee‑owned company that designs, constructs, and supplies HRSG (Heat Recovery Steam Generator) equipment and solutions worldwide.

Position Overview

The Lead Field Project Engineer will coordinate project activities between the company, suppliers, and the customer’s field construction team during the field erection and commissioning period.

Day In The Life

Report directly to the Field PE Manager and provide technical support to the customer and erection team from delivery through the end of the warranty period. Manage customer and supplier relationships, resolve field technical and logistical issues, make cost and schedule decisions, and present commercial discussions.
